Пример #1
0
        public string SendFAX(String CorpNum, String sendNum, String receiveNum, String receiveName, List <String> filePaths, DateTime?reserveDT, String UserID, bool adsYN, String title, String requestNum)
        {
            List <FaxReceiver> receivers = new List <FaxReceiver>();
            FaxReceiver        receiver  = new FaxReceiver();

            receiver.receiveName = receiveName;
            receiver.receiveNum  = receiveNum;
            receivers.Add(receiver);

            return(RequestFAX(CorpNum, sendNum, null, receivers, filePaths, reserveDT, UserID, adsYN, title, requestNum));
        }
        public string SendFAX(String CorpNum, String sendNum, string receiveNum, string receiveName, List <String> filePaths, DateTime?reserveDT, String UserID)
        {
            List <FaxReceiver> receivers = new List <FaxReceiver>();
            FaxReceiver        receiver  = new FaxReceiver();

            receiver.receiveName = receiveName;
            receiver.receiveNum  = receiveNum;
            receivers.Add(receiver);

            return(SendFAX(CorpNum, sendNum, receivers, filePaths, reserveDT, UserID));
        }
        //팩스 단건 전송
        public string SendFAX(string CorpNum, string snd, string sndnm, string rcv, string rcvnm,
                              List <string> filePaths, string title = null, DateTime?reserveDT = null, bool adsYN = false,
                              string requestNum = null, string UserID = null)
        {
            List <FaxReceiver> receivers = new List <FaxReceiver>();
            FaxReceiver        receiver  = new FaxReceiver();

            receiver.receiveNum  = rcv;
            receiver.receiveName = rcvnm;
            receivers.Add(receiver);

            return(SendFAX(CorpNum, snd, sndnm, receivers, filePaths, title, reserveDT, adsYN, requestNum, UserID));
        }
Пример #4
0
        public string SendFAX(String CorpNum, String sendNum, String receiveNum, String receiveName, String filePath, DateTime?reserveDT, String UserID, String title)
        {
            List <String> filePaths = new List <string>();

            filePaths.Add(filePath);

            List <FaxReceiver> receivers = new List <FaxReceiver>();
            FaxReceiver        receiver  = new FaxReceiver();

            receiver.receiveName = receiveName;
            receiver.receiveNum  = receiveNum;
            receivers.Add(receiver);

            return(RequestFAX(CorpNum, sendNum, null, receivers, filePaths, reserveDT, UserID, false, title, null));
        }
Пример #5
0
        public string ResendFAXRN(String CorpNum, String requestNum, String assignRequestNum, String sendNum, String senderName, String receiveNum, String receiveName, DateTime?reserveDT, String UserID, String title)
        {
            List <FaxReceiver> receivers = null;

            if ((receiveNum.Length != 0) && (receiveName.Length != 0))
            {
                receivers = new List <FaxReceiver>();
                FaxReceiver receiver = new FaxReceiver();
                receiver.receiveName = receiveName;
                receiver.receiveNum  = receiveNum;
                receivers.Add(receiver);
            }

            return(ResendFAXRN(CorpNum, requestNum, assignRequestNum, sendNum, senderName, receivers, reserveDT, UserID, title));
        }
        //팩스 단건 재전송
        public string ResendFAX(string CorpNum, string receiptNum, string snd, string sndnm, string rcv, string rcvnm,
                                string title = null, DateTime?reserveDT = null, string requestNum = null, string UserID = null)
        {
            List <FaxReceiver> receivers = null;

            if ((rcv.Length != 0) && (rcvnm.Length != 0))
            {
                receivers = new List <FaxReceiver>();
                FaxReceiver receiver = new FaxReceiver();
                receiver.receiveNum  = rcv;
                receiver.receiveName = rcvnm;
                receivers.Add(receiver);
            }

            return(ResendFAX(CorpNum, receiptNum, snd, sndnm, receivers, title, reserveDT, requestNum, UserID));
        }